About the Book
This second volume in the series on practical Christianity is one that addresses how to appeal to the Father on the side that leans toward Mercy. Using the Old Testament story of the great King Josiah, it is designed to lay the foundation for rediscovering the plan of God for His church today, that the world might see that He still lives and moves for His Own.
The Bible documents, and the signs proclaim, that the judgment of God upon the earth is approaching. The hint of the smell of sulphur is in the air.
"We can change things in our world, my friends; I know we can. Perhaps it is too late to slow the execution of the wrath of God, but we can be found trying. At best perhaps we may glean a couple of years from the brokenness of hearts toward God, or maybe only months, or weeks, or even days. Maybe within the next hours some, or one for that matter, will turn to the Lord because we tried. The final chapter has not yet been completed."
About the Author
Dr. Valerie Beauchene together with her husband Rene serve as pastors of THE UPPER ROOM, a Praise Chapel Church in Central Village, Connecticut. She has earned a Doctorate degree in Biblical Studies from Colorado Theological Seminary in Denver, Colorado. Val has traveled extensively, preaching and teaching throughout the U.S., and out of the country. She and her husband have raised six children, Richard, Rose, Lee, Robert, William, and Joshua. They are blessed with seven grandchildren: Cameron, Christopher, Zachary, Josiah, Abigail, Tabitha, and Jeremiah.
